Road cycling routes around Lübbenau/Spreewald traverse a largely flat landscape characterized by a dense network of waterways and extensive forests. The region, known as the Spreewald, offers gentle gradients suitable for road cycling, with minimal elevation changes. Riders can expect to navigate well-maintained roads that wind through forested areas and alongside canals, providing a consistent and accessible riding experience.

There are over 80 road cycling routes available in the Lübbenau/Spreewald region, catering to various skill levels. You'll find a diverse selection, from easy rides along canals to more challenging, longer tours through the wider Spreewald.
Yes, Lübbenau/Spreewald offers several easy road cycling routes perfect for beginners. For instance, the Weir on the River Spree – Lübbener Canal Cycle Path loop from Lübbenau (Spreewald) / Lubnjow (Błota) is an easy 14.2-mile (22.9 km) trail that takes about 53 minutes to complete, guiding you through the intricate canal system.
Road cycling routes in the Spreewald vary significantly in length and duration. You can find shorter rides, like the 14.2-mile (22.9 km) Weir on the River Spree – Lübbener Canal Cycle Path loop, which takes less than an hour. Longer routes, such as the Lübben Castle – Mochow–Goyatz Forest Road loop, extend to 72.9 miles (117.4 km) and can take over 4.5 hours to complete.
The largely flat terrain and well-maintained paths of the Spreewald make it very suitable for family-friendly road cycling. Routes like the Burg (Spree Forest) – Ringchaussee, Burg (Spreewald) loop, an easy 30.4-mile (48.9 km) ride, offer a pleasant experience for families looking to explore the region together.
Yes, many road cycling routes in Lübbenau/Spreewald are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Popular circular routes include the Lübben Castle – Mochow–Goyatz Forest Road loop and the Mochow–Goyatz Forest Road – Ringchaussee, Burg (Spreewald) loop, both offering extensive tours through the region.
As you cycle through Lübbenau/Spreewald, you'll encounter a blend of natural beauty and local charm. Highlights include the intricate waterways of the Spree in Spreewald Biosphere Reserve, serene lakes like Stoßdorfer Lake, and various traditional inns such as the Dubkow Mill Inn, perfect for a refreshment stop.
The komoot community highly rates road cycling in Lübbenau/Spreewald, with an average score of 4.9 stars from over 90 reviews. Riders often praise the region's flat, well-maintained roads, the tranquil atmosphere of the dense forests, and the picturesque scenery along the numerous canals and waterways.
Absolutely. Many routes in the Spreewald pass by charming villages and traditional inns where you can stop for a break. For example, the Wotschofska Inn and the Inn Zur Alten Mühle, Alt Zauche are popular spots located along various routes, offering local delicacies and refreshments.
The best time for road biking in Lübbenau/Spreewald is typically from spring to autumn (April to October). During these months, the weather is generally mild and pleasant, and the natural landscape is at its most vibrant. The flat terrain makes it enjoyable even on warmer days, with plenty of shade from the forests.
Experienced riders will find several moderate to challenging routes to explore. The Lübben Castle – Mochow–Goyatz Forest Road loop, at 72.9 miles (117.4 km), and the Mochow–Goyatz Forest Road – Ringchaussee, Burg (Spreewald) loop, at 67.5 miles (108.6 km), offer extended riding through the characteristic flat, forested terrain of the Spreewald, providing a good workout.
Yes, the Spreewald is defined by its waterways. Routes often run alongside rivers like the Spree and pass by serene lakes. The Cycle Path by Stoßdorfer See – Cycle Path at Lichtenauer See loop, for example, offers beautiful views of Stoßdorfer Lake, providing picturesque spots for a break.
